Quantum cryptography promises unbreakable security, but real-world implementation faces challenges. From single-photon sources to quantum channels, each component plays a crucial role in making quantum key distribution (QKD) work. But it's not all smooth sailing โ there are hurdles to overcome.
Long-distance QKD is tricky, with issues like fiber attenuation and atmospheric turbulence to contend with. But don't worry, researchers are working on solutions. Meanwhile, QKD is finding its place alongside classical cryptography, enhancing security in various sectors from government to healthcare.
QKD System Components and Technologies
Single-Photon Sources and Quantum Channels
- Practical QKD systems employ single-photon sources to generate the quantum states for key distribution
- Attenuated lasers or true single-photon emitters (quantum dots, color centers in diamond) serve as single-photon sources
- Quantum channels transmit the quantum states between communicating parties
- Optical fibers or free-space links are commonly used quantum channels
- Channel properties (attenuation, dispersion, background noise) impact QKD system performance
Single-Photon Detectors and Quantum Random Number Generators
- Single-photon detectors measure the received quantum states and extract key information
- Avalanche photodiodes (APDs) and superconducting nanowire single-photon detectors (SNSPDs) are widely used detectors
- Quantum random number generators (QRNGs) ensure the randomness and security of generated keys
- QRNGs rely on quantum phenomena (timing of radioactive decays, phase noise of lasers) for randomness
Classical Communication Channels and Key Management Systems
- Classical communication channels facilitate post-processing steps (error correction, privacy amplification)
- Authenticated public channels ensure the integrity and authenticity of exchanged information
- Key management systems securely store, distribute, and update generated keys
- Designed to prevent unauthorized access and ensure long-term key security
Challenges of Long-Distance QKD
Optical Fiber Attenuation and Atmospheric Turbulence
- Optical fiber attenuation limits the maximum distance for QKD without quantum repeaters
- Attenuation increases exponentially with distance, reducing signal-to-noise ratio and key generation rate
- Atmospheric turbulence and weather conditions affect the stability and reliability of free-space QKD links
- Fluctuations in atmospheric refractive index cause beam wandering, scintillation, and signal fading
Background Noise and Compatibility with Existing Infrastructure
- Background noise (stray light, dark counts in single-photon detectors) introduces errors in key distribution
- Reduces signal-to-noise ratio and overall system security
- Compatibility with existing telecommunications infrastructure challenges widespread QKD adoption
- Integrating QKD systems with standard optical networks requires quantum-compatible components and protocols
Cost and Security Vulnerabilities
- Dedicated hardware and infrastructure for QKD systems increase deployment cost and complexity compared to classical cryptography
- Barrier to widespread adoption in practical applications
- Finite key size and imperfections in quantum devices can introduce security vulnerabilities
- Finite-key analysis and device-independent QKD protocols aim to address limitations and ensure practical system security
QKD and Classical Cryptography Integration
Symmetric-Key Encryption and Quantum-Secured Authentication
- QKD integrates with symmetric-key encryption algorithms (Advanced Encryption Standard, AES) for secure key distribution
- QKD-generated keys serve as secret keys for classical encryption schemes
- Quantum-secured authentication protocols (quantum-enhanced message authentication codes, QMACs) ensure integrity and authenticity of classical communication channels in QKD post-processing
Quantum Key Agreement and Digital Signatures
- Quantum key agreement protocols (BB84) combine with classical key agreement schemes (Diffie-Hellman) to establish shared secret keys
- Hybrid approach enhances key establishment process security
- Quantum digital signatures (QDS) integrate with classical digital signature schemes for quantum-secure authentication and non-repudiation of digital documents and transactions
Quantum-Resistant Public-Key Cryptography and Blockchain Technologies
- Quantum-resistant public-key cryptography (lattice-based, code-based) works with QKD for long-term communication system security against future quantum computer attacks
- Quantum-secured blockchain technologies leverage QKD for secure private key distribution and quantum-safe consensus mechanisms
- Enhances blockchain security and immutability
Applications and Future of Quantum Cryptography
Secure Communication for Government, Military, and Financial Sectors
- Government and military applications: QKD provides unconditional security for exchanging classified data and intelligence
- Financial transactions and online banking systems: QKD establishes secure communication channels between financial institutions and clients
- Prevents unauthorized access and protects customer data
Critical Infrastructure Protection and Healthcare Data Privacy
- Securing critical infrastructure (power grids, transportation networks) from cyber attacks
- QKD secures communication channels for monitoring and controlling these systems
- Healthcare and medical applications: QKD ensures privacy and confidentiality of personal data
- Secures transmission of electronic health records and protects patient information from unauthorized access
Internet of Things (IoT) and Quantum-Secured Cloud Computing
- Secure communication in IoT and smart city applications with interconnected devices exchanging sensitive data
- QKD provides a scalable and secure solution for key distribution in these networks
- Quantum-secured cloud computing and data storage services enable users to store and process data securely and privately
- QKD establishes secure communication channels between users and cloud service providers
Quantum Networks and the Quantum Internet
- Advancement of quantum networks and the quantum internet for transmitting and processing quantum information across a global network of quantum devices
- QKD plays a crucial role in ensuring communication security and integrity in these networks